Melt the mozzarella cheese in a bowl in the microwave. Cook for 1 minute, stir, and then heat at 15 second intervals until completely melted.
Let the cheese cool for a minute, and then add in the egg yolks one at a time, mixing them in completely.
Add in the garlic powder, and mix thoroughly.
Place the dough into the fridge for 30 minutes.
Remove the dough from the fridge, and section it into 4 equal portions.
On a piece of parchment paper, roll each section of dough into a long thin strand that is about 15 inches long.
Cut the dough strands into bite sized one inch pieces.
Press down gently on each piece with the tines of a fork to give it that true “gnocchi” appearance if you want.
Bring salted water to a boil in a large pot. Place the gnocchi into the boiling water and cook for a minute or two until they float.
Remove the gnocchi from the water.
In a skillet, melt a bit of olive oil and butter. Add the gnocchi to the skillet, and saute for a few seconds until browned and crispy.
Remove the gnocchi from the skillet, and serve topped with freshly chopped parsley and grated parmesan.
